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free
Steves Pets
steves pets is a retail company located in 5397 sheridan dr, buffalo, new york, united states.
Frequently asked questions about Steves Pets
Let us help answer the most common questions you might have.
Where is Steves Pets located?
Steves Pets' headquarters is located at 5397 Sheridan Drive, Amherst, New York, United States, 14221
What is Steves Pets' official website?
Steves Pets' official website is stevespets.com
What is Steves Pets' SIC code?
What is Steves Pets' NAICS code?
How many employees does Steves Pets have?
Steves Pets has 0 employees
What industry does Steves Pets belong to?
Steves Pets is in the industry of: Retail
What are Steves Pets' social media links?
Steves Pets Linkedin page
Distro — Free Sales Engagement Platform
Sequences, cloud call center, shared inbox, form tracking and more — on a single platform. Double your sales team's output with fewer tools.
Create a sequence — it's free